最近,我们将Spring应用程序聚集在一个数据库支持的2个节点上。我们的应用程序有动态菜单(每个用户都有不同的菜单选项),因为每次用户日志访问数据库并根据用户安全性过滤菜单选项时,我们都没有足够的缓存。我们希望避免每次用户登录时通过引入缓存来访问数据库。
我读到了关于hazelcast缓存http://hazelcast.org/use-cases/caching/的文章,我注意到了许多可用于缓存的选项,如In-Memory Data Grid/NoSql、Jcache和Spring Cache,但不太确定哪一种是缓存菜单项的最佳解决方案(字符串类型)。根据我的理解,我认为Spring Cache是我的用例的正确解决方案,如果不是,请建议我其他的hazelcast缓存选项。
https://stackoverflow.com/questions/38227033
复制相似问题